Art Display policy.   The AAC’s proposed art display policy was on the agenda for the 28 Jan 08 Town Council meeting.  Jay A., Kim, & Scott attended and answered a few questions from Council members.  The Council scheduled a public hearing on the proposal for 11 Feb.  Scott and Jay A. will be there to answer questions.  Leon observed that the display policy does not cover performances – they were not included in the Council’s charge to the AAC – and that we may want to consider drafting some guidelines for them.

 

5. MCC art displays.

  1. Eric Roy has proposed displaying local minerals & crystals, jewelry incorporating them, and possibly handcrafted staffs and helmets. Though mineral collections would not qualify as art, Mr. Roy’s jewelry looks suitable, judging from the photos he submitted; how many pieces does he have?  Staffs and helmets might be OK, but the AAC needs to see photos.  Jay A. will contact Mr. Roy to explain that the AAC arranges art displays only, and to ask for photos of the staffs and helmets and for an indication of how many pieces he’d like to display.
  2. Scott will ask John Manfred whether he would like to show some of his Toddy Pond photos in the hallways during the Spring period (15 Apr – 15 Jul), as no one else has applied for that space.  There is room for about 16 prints in 16-by-20 frames.
